Apply Computation Everywhere: Wolfram’s First
European Technology Conference

Published February 18, 2013

Wolfram’s first European Technology Conference will be held June 11 and 12, 2013, in Frankfurt, Germany. Attendees will be able to explore how computation can empower them and their organizations in research, development, deployment—and progress.

This unique gathering will bring together an international cross section of experts from a broad range of fields to showcase what’s next in computational technology, highlighting innovations made possible by Wolfram|Alpha, the Computable Document Format, SystemModeler, Workbench, and our core Mathematica software.

Topic highlights include cloud-based computation; knowledge management and computation; image processing applications; interactive publishing; enterprise computation strategies; high-fidelity system modeling; making knowledge accessible; efficient numerical computation; high-performance computing; integrated workflows, from research to production; computational application deployment and development; analyzing and processing big data; and more.
